Understanding OSCSCOARSSC: A Comprehensive Guide
Hey there, tech enthusiasts! Ever heard of OSCSCOARSSC? Maybe you've stumbled upon it while diving deep into the world of software development or cybersecurity. If you're like most, you might be wondering what exactly it is. Well, buckle up, because we're about to embark on a journey to demystify OSCSCOARSSC, exploring its intricacies, and shedding light on its significance. This guide is designed to be your one-stop resource, covering everything from the fundamental concepts to its practical applications. Let's dive in and unravel the mysteries of OSCSCOARSSC together.
So, what exactly is OSCSCOARSSC? At its core, it represents a multifaceted approach that encompasses a range of disciplines. It is a vital framework used in the realm of cybersecurity, software development, and information technology. It can be utilized in the analysis, design, and implementation of robust security measures. Think of it as a roadmap for creating secure and resilient systems. It helps in identifying vulnerabilities, implementing preventive measures, and responding effectively to security incidents. The acronym itself could stand for different things based on its context, but typically, it represents a set of principles, methodologies, and tools designed to ensure the integrity, confidentiality, and availability of data and systems. It's not just about protecting against external threats; it's about building a strong foundation from the inside out. The details of the acronym are critical for understanding how it functions and how it is employed across various disciplines. The goal is to fortify defenses, improve the development lifecycle, and ensure systems are compliant with industry standards. It's all about proactive security and a constant state of vigilance, making sure that systems are secure. It involves assessing risks, implementing controls, and continuously monitoring for potential threats. By understanding the core principles, you'll be well on your way to navigating this complex landscape.
The Core Components of OSCSCOARSSC
Alright, let's break down the core components of OSCSCOARSSC. Understanding these elements is key to grasping the overall concept. Think of these components as the building blocks of a secure and reliable system. Each component plays a vital role in the overall security posture, and they work together to create a robust framework. This approach provides a multi-layered defense strategy, ensuring that if one layer fails, others are in place to mitigate the risk. Let's dig in and examine the specific parts that come together to form OSCSCOARSSC and how they contribute to your security posture.
Firstly, we have the assessment phase. This is where you identify potential vulnerabilities and risks within a system. This involves a thorough analysis of the system's architecture, code, and operational processes. During the assessment, various tools and techniques are used to uncover weaknesses that could be exploited by attackers. The goal is to gain a deep understanding of the attack surface and potential points of entry. Next up is design, which focuses on building a secure architecture from the ground up. This involves incorporating security considerations into every stage of the development process. Here, we implement security controls such as encryption, access controls, and authentication mechanisms to protect the system. Another important component is implementation, the actual execution of the security measures. This can include writing secure code, configuring security tools, and deploying security patches. This phase ensures that the security plans are put into action and that the system is properly protected. Then there is testing, which verifies the effectiveness of the security measures. This can involve penetration testing, vulnerability scanning, and code reviews. This step is about confirming that implemented controls work as designed and that the system can withstand attacks. The next step is monitoring, a continuous process that involves observing and analyzing system activities for suspicious behavior. This includes using intrusion detection systems, log analysis, and security information and event management (SIEM) tools. The aim is to detect and respond to security incidents in real-time. Finally, you have maintenance, which ensures ongoing security and includes applying security patches, updating security configurations, and addressing any new vulnerabilities that are discovered. This is a critical step because security is not a one-time effort. It is an ongoing process that requires constant vigilance and adaptation to new threats. By understanding these components, you're better equipped to create and maintain a secure system.
The Role of OSCSCOARSSC in Cybersecurity
Now, let's explore how OSCSCOARSSC plays a crucial role in the realm of cybersecurity. In today's digital landscape, where cyber threats are constantly evolving, having a robust cybersecurity framework is more important than ever. OSCSCOARSSC provides a structured approach to identifying, protecting, detecting, responding to, and recovering from cyberattacks. It is a systematic approach to cybersecurity that helps organizations to proactively manage and mitigate risks. It's not just about reacting to incidents; it's about anticipating and preventing them.
OSCSCOARSSC helps in several ways. Firstly, it provides a systematic approach for assessing risks and vulnerabilities. By conducting thorough risk assessments, organizations can identify their weaknesses and prioritize their security efforts. Secondly, it helps in designing and implementing security controls. This includes selecting and implementing appropriate security tools and technologies to protect against various threats. Another benefit is OSCSCOARSSC assists in developing incident response plans. When security breaches occur, a well-defined incident response plan helps organizations to respond quickly and effectively. With OSCSCOARSSC, organizations can ensure that they have the right tools, processes, and people in place to deal with any situation. It ensures that security is baked into the development lifecycle, not just bolted on at the end. By integrating security into the development and operational processes, OSCSCOARSSC helps to improve the overall security posture and reduces the likelihood of successful attacks. It's a proactive, not reactive, approach to cybersecurity that helps build resilience and protect data and systems. It offers a standardized framework that provides a common language for discussing security issues and implementing security controls.
OSCSCOARSSC and Software Development
Let's switch gears and see how OSCSCOARSSC applies to the world of software development. Integrating security into the software development lifecycle (SDLC) is crucial for creating secure and reliable applications. It's not enough to build functional software; it must also be secure. This is where OSCSCOARSSC comes into play, providing a framework to build security from the ground up. By incorporating security considerations from the earliest stages of development, we can significantly reduce the risk of vulnerabilities and protect against potential attacks. It's all about building secure software that is resistant to exploitation.
One of the primary ways OSCSCOARSSC contributes to software development is by promoting secure coding practices. This involves using coding standards and guidelines that minimize the risk of vulnerabilities such as buffer overflows, SQL injection, and cross-site scripting (XSS). Another key aspect is conducting regular security testing throughout the SDLC. This includes static analysis, dynamic analysis, and penetration testing to identify and address vulnerabilities early in the process. It helps developers identify and fix issues before they can be exploited by attackers. OSCSCOARSSC also advocates for implementing robust authentication and authorization mechanisms. This ensures that only authorized users can access sensitive data and functionality. Additionally, it encourages the use of secure development tools and practices. This includes using code repositories, automated build systems, and secure libraries to streamline the development process and reduce the risk of introducing vulnerabilities. The goal is to build secure software that is resilient to attacks. When used in SDLC, OSCSCOARSSC helps to ensure that security is an integral part of the software development process. It's about empowering developers to build secure and reliable applications that meet the needs of users while protecting their data and privacy.
Best Practices for Implementing OSCSCOARSSC
So, you're ready to implement OSCSCOARSSC? Awesome! But how do you actually do it? Let's go over some best practices to ensure a successful implementation. Following these practices will help you to establish a strong security posture. It's about integrating these practices into your organization's processes and culture, so security becomes everyone's responsibility. It's also important to remember that implementing a robust OSCSCOARSSC framework isn't a one-time thing. It's an ongoing process that requires constant attention and adaptation.
First, you must establish clear security policies and procedures. These policies should outline your organization's security goals, responsibilities, and standards. This helps create a foundation for all security efforts. Second, conduct regular risk assessments to identify potential vulnerabilities and threats. This provides insights into where to focus your efforts. Third, invest in security training and awareness programs to educate employees about security risks and best practices. Everyone in your organization should understand their role in maintaining security. Fourth, implement strong access controls. This means limiting access to sensitive data and systems based on the principle of least privilege. Fifth, monitor system activities and logs for suspicious behavior. This includes using intrusion detection systems and security information and event management (SIEM) tools to detect and respond to security incidents in real-time. Finally, regularly update and patch your systems and software. It is a critical aspect of maintaining a strong security posture. By following these best practices, you can create a more secure environment and protect your organization from cyber threats. Remember, it's about building a culture of security where everyone is vigilant and committed to protecting data and systems. It's an ongoing journey that requires continuous effort and adaptation to stay ahead of the threats. Building and maintaining a robust security posture is crucial in today's digital landscape.
Challenges and Future Trends of OSCSCOARSSC
Even with its benefits, implementing OSCSCOARSSC isn't always smooth sailing. There are challenges to consider, and it's essential to be aware of them. The world of security is ever-evolving, and that means staying updated. Let's delve into the hurdles and explore where OSCSCOARSSC might be headed.
One significant challenge is the complexity of modern IT environments. With the rise of cloud computing, mobile devices, and the Internet of Things (IoT), systems have become more interconnected and complex. This complexity makes it harder to identify and manage security risks. Another challenge is the skills gap in cybersecurity. There is a shortage of qualified professionals, which can make it difficult to find and retain the expertise needed to implement and maintain a robust OSCSCOARSSC framework. Furthermore, the constant evolution of cyber threats poses a significant challenge. Attackers are becoming more sophisticated and creative in their methods, requiring organizations to stay vigilant and adapt their security strategies continuously. Now, let's look at future trends. We can expect to see increased automation and the use of artificial intelligence (AI) in cybersecurity. AI-powered tools can help automate many security tasks, such as vulnerability scanning, threat detection, and incident response. Cloud security will also continue to be a major focus. As more organizations migrate to the cloud, the need for robust security measures in the cloud environment will grow. Zero trust security models, where trust is never assumed and is always verified, are also gaining traction. These models emphasize continuous authentication and authorization, providing an extra layer of protection. Finally, expect to see the increasing importance of security awareness and training. Educating employees about security risks and best practices will be more critical than ever, with a focus on human behavior.
Conclusion: The Significance of OSCSCOARSSC
So there you have it, folks! We've covered a lot of ground in our exploration of OSCSCOARSSC. From understanding its core components to exploring its applications in cybersecurity and software development, we've hopefully provided you with a comprehensive overview. Now you have a better understanding of what it is and how it impacts the tech world. Remember, OSCSCOARSSC is more than just an acronym or a set of guidelines. It's a philosophy, a mindset, and a commitment to building secure, resilient systems. By embracing these principles, you can help protect your data, your systems, and your organization from the ever-present threat of cyberattacks. The goal is to build a strong security foundation. As the digital landscape continues to evolve, the importance of OSCSCOARSSC will only grow. By staying informed, adapting to new threats, and continuously improving your security practices, you can play a crucial role in safeguarding the future of technology. Keep learning, keep exploring, and keep building a safer digital world!